A bread maker is a home product that's revolutionized the operation of producing loaves of bread. First produced in 1986 in Japan, breadmaker ever since then moved its way to homes in the usa and Great Britain. By means of a bread maker, automatic baking has become possible plus much more convenient.
Much like ordinary baking, ingredients must first be measured in line with the recipe. The mixture will be poured in to the bread pan which is positioned in the machine. The breadmaker might take some hours to bake the bread starting with turning the mixture into dough and eventually baking it. The procedure of making dough is helped by a built-in paddle. As soon as the baking is done and it has been able to cool-down, the bread is then freed from the bread pan. The paddle towards the bottom of the loaf needs to be removed from its place.
Breadmaker breads are much simpler to get spoiled as compared with the commercial breads due to the lack of additives and preservatives. Nonetheless, it is possible that sourdough starter may be added to the ingredients to extend the shelf life of your breads.
Breadmakers include built-in timers which may be set for much easier baking. Other machines can be programmed to only prepare the dough rather than to bake the bread later, in this instance the dough is baked inside an oven. Breadmakers have other uses also. They may be set to produce jams, pizza bases, wheat-free loaf, cakes, and pasta plus in some instances, mochi- a Japanese rice bread.
However, like with normal baking there may arise several complications in regards to the excellence of the bread produced. These may either be caused by the entire process of baking or even the quality of breadmaker itself. You could possibly get a doughy loaf, this problem basically concerns the temperature with the breadmaker. The built-in thermometer must read 190 F. Once the baking has ended and the loaf is still doughy, you might decide to continue baking it inside a conventional oven or wait till the breadmaker cools down and start the whole process over.
Some other problems include small bread owing to the lack of liquid combined with the dough. The issue starts off with the dissolving of the yeast. If too little liquid is used, the yeast might not be stimulated to make the necessary carbon dioxide, which is instrumental in making the dough rise. Without this, the loaf could become dense and will also be much smaller.
